High Value PG

J.J. Barea, DAL at SA ($5,700): Barea had 33 fantasy points against the Spurs on Tuesday. He’s now catching them on a back-to-back and it’s possible that they rest a few players. Dennis Smith Jr. and Seth Curry remain out for the Mavericks, meaning Barea sees strong minutes off the bench. Yogi Ferrell had 32 fantasy points against the Spurs if you want to look towards him, but Barea has been more consistent throughout this season. ****

Ricky Rubio, UTA at CLE ($5,000): Rubio finally came to life a bit against Boston, collecting 39.75 fantasy points. At this point, he appears to be who he is in the Utah offense. He gets good looks from the field, but isn’t picking up assist like we’re used to seeing from him. He needs just 22.6 fantasy points to hit value, which should not be a problem. He’s been at that number or better in four of his last five. This is a tough matchup as the Cavaliers rank fourth against the position in their last 15 games. ***

Tyler Johnson, MIA vs LAC ($4,400): Johnson has been at value or better in four straight games, but is trending down. The Clippers are 18th against the position in their last 15 games. Johnson’s main value is tied to his ability to knockdown threes. Getting looks should not be a problem against the Clippers given their lack of perimeter defense throughout the season. He can chip in with rebounds as well. ****
